'<div id="'+div_id+'" class="widget" style="height:60px;width:110px">\n\
<div class="widget-head ui-widget-header" style="cursor:move;height:20px;width:130px">'+
'<span id="'+span_id+'" style="float:right; cursor:pointer" class="dialog_link ui-icon ui-icon-newwin ui-icon-pencil"></span>' +
dialog_title+'</div></div>
我有一个使用上面的字符串构造的 div。经过一些处理..我必须更改上面 div 中的dialog_title。我想用下面的代码来做到这一点
$('#'+div_id+' .widget-head').text("new dialog title");
虽然这会更改对话框标题,但它会删除用于打开对话框的 span 元素。
我尝试使用带有新对话框标题的字符串来替换方法。但是,标题显示为 NaN,并且虽然可见但无法单击跨度(事件是否被禁用?)
如何更改文本而不失去跨度和单击它的能力。
将标题放在自己的范围内。
<span id="dialog_title_span">'+dialog_title+'</span>
$('#dialog_title_span').text("new dialog title");
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)